What to Consider Before Buying a Walk-Behind Lawn Mower

A walk-behind lawn mower is more than just an item; it’s a key solution for maintaining the health and aesthetic of your lawn. It’s the difference between a ragged, uneven patch of grass and a manicured, carpet-like yard that becomes the envy of the neighborhood. The primary benefit is control. Unlike riding mowers, a walk-behind unit allows you to navigate tight corners, garden beds, and other obstacles with precision. The right mower transforms a weekly chore from a source of dread into a satisfying, almost therapeutic, activity. It promotes lawn health by ensuring a clean cut, which helps grass heal faster and grow thicker, warding off weeds and disease. Without a reliable mower, a lawn can quickly become overgrown, attracting pests and diminishing your home’s curb appeal.

The ideal customer for a product like the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ower is someone with a small to medium-sized lawn, typically a quarter-acre or less. This user values simplicity, low noise levels, and minimal maintenance. They are environmentally conscious, wanting to ditch the gas and oil of traditional mowers. It’s perfect for new homeowners, older individuals who need something lightweight, or anyone living in a community with noise restrictions. Conversely, this type of mower might not be suitable for those with very large properties (over half an acre), as battery life could become a limiting factor. It’s also not the best choice for yards with extremely rough, uneven terrain, or those who frequently let their grass grow exceptionally tall and thick, where the raw power of a high-torque gas mower might be necessary.

Before investing, consider these crucial points in detail:

  • Dimensions & Space: Consider the cutting width. A 15-inch deck, like the Sun Joe’s, is excellent for maneuverability in yards with trees, flowerbeds, and other obstacles. A wider deck cuts faster but is less agile. Also, think about storage. A compact and lightweight mower is significantly easier to store in a crowded garage or shed.
  • Capacity/Performance: Power source is the biggest differentiator. Gas offers maximum power but comes with noise, fumes, and maintenance. Corded electric provides consistent power but limits range. Cordless battery models, like this Sun Joe, offer the best of both worlds—freedom and clean energy—but you must consider battery runtime and power output (in this case, 360 watts) to ensure it can handle your yard on a single charge.
  • Materials & Durability: Mower decks are typically made of steel or plastic. Steel is more durable and can withstand more abuse but is also much heavier and prone to rust. Plastic decks, as seen on many battery mowers, make the unit incredibly lightweight and rust-proof, but can raise questions about long-term durability, especially if you’re mowing rough terrain with rocks and roots.
  • Ease of Use & Maintenance: Think about the entire user experience. How easy is it to start, push, and adjust the cutting height? Cordless mowers excel here with simple push-button starts. Maintenance for a battery reel mower involves charging the battery, cleaning the deck, and periodically sharpening or adjusting the blades, which is far less involved than dealing with a gas engine’s spark plugs, oil changes, and fuel stabilizers.

First Impressions: Deceptively Light, Surprisingly Solid

Unboxing the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ower was a refreshingly simple affair. The main unit comes mostly pre-assembled in its signature bright green and black color scheme. The primary task is attaching the multi-part handle, which clicks and fastens together with a few bolts and ergonomic knobs. We had it ready to go in under 15 minutes. Some users have noted the manual can be a bit dense, but we found the process intuitive. The first thing that struck us was its weight. At just 33.6 pounds, it feels almost toy-like compared to a 70-pound gas mower, a sentiment echoed by users who thought it looked like a “Fisher Price toy.” However, upon closer inspection, the build feels competent. The plastic housing is thick, and the metal components, particularly the 5-blade RAZOREEL system, feel robust. The 24V IONMAX battery clicked into place with a satisfying certainty. It’s a thoughtfully designed machine that prioritizes user-friendliness from the moment you open the box.

A Deep Dive into the Sun Joe’s Real-World Performance

A lawn mower’s worth is proven on the turf, not in the box. We put the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ower through its paces on a variety of lawn conditions over several weeks, from a well-maintained patch of Bermuda grass to a neglected side yard that had grown a bit wild. The results were, for the most part, deeply impressive and aligned with the overwhelmingly positive experiences of many users.

The Heart of the Machine: Cutting Power and RAZOREEL Precision

The defining feature of any mower is its cut quality, and this is where the Sun Joe shines. Unlike rotary mowers that hack at grass blades like a machete, a reel mower uses a scissor-like action to snip the grass cleanly. This is significantly healthier for the lawn, preventing frayed, brown tips and promoting faster healing and lusher growth. The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ower pairs this classic cutting method with a modern 360-watt electric motor, which is the real game-changer. While a manual reel mower requires you to provide all the forward momentum and cutting power, the battery-powered reel on the Sun Joe does the hard work for you. The blades spin independently, meaning you only have to gently push the mower forward.

In our tests on a standard lawn at a 1.5-inch height setting, the mower delivered a beautiful, uniform cut that looked professionally manicured. The 5-blade RAZOREEL system made quick work of the grass, leaving behind a clean surface. What truly surprised us was its performance on tougher jobs. We tackled a section of our test yard that was overgrown, with grass reaching 6-8 inches. While it required a slower pace and occasionally a second pass, the mower powered through without stalling. This experience was confirmed by one user who was shocked when it cut through their 1.5-foot tall grass “no problem.” Another user specializing in thick Tahoma Bermuda and Zoysia lawns called it a “great starter option” for achieving that perfect reel cut. It’s important to note, as one user wisely pointed out, that reel mowers perform best on lawns that are relatively level and free of large debris like sticks and pinecones, although we found this model handled smaller twigs surprisingly well.

Unleashed from the Cord: The 24V IONMAX Battery System

The single greatest advantage of a cordless mower is freedom. With the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ower, there are no cords to untangle or run over, and no gas engines to refuel and maintain. The entire experience is powered by Sun Joe’s 24V IONMAX 4.0-Ah battery. We were initially skeptical about whether a single 24V battery could handle an entire lawn, but our doubts were quickly put to rest. On a full charge, we consistently achieved between 45 and 55 minutes of continuous runtime, which was more than enough to mow a quarter-acre lot with battery life to spare. This aligns perfectly with reports from users, one of whom stated it tackled their quarter-acre “all within one charge with some left over!” Another happy customer noted they could mow their backyard at least twice on a single charge.

The removable battery is a significant upgrade over older models that had fixed internal batteries. As one reviewer mentioned, their old Sun Joe became useless when its integrated battery died. With this model, you can charge the battery indoors, purchase a spare for continuous mowing on larger properties, and easily replace it after years of use, extending the mower’s lifespan considerably. We found the battery charges relatively quickly, and while it can get warm during heavy use, it cools down fast. This reliable, swappable battery system is the cornerstone of the mower’s convenience and makes it a truly practical alternative to gas-powered machines for its target lawn size.

Designed for Humans: Lightweight Agility and User-Friendly Features

At 33.6 pounds, this mower is a featherweight. Pushing it is effortless, and this lack of heft is its superpower. We easily navigated around trees, along fences, and in tight corners that would require a multi-point turn with a heavier gas mower. This agility makes the chore of mowing faster and less physically demanding. Its accessibility was a recurring theme in user feedback. An “older woman” praised how simple it was to handle from box to lawn, and a “single mom of 3” found it so lightweight and easy to use that she was able to fire her lawn service and do it herself. This is a machine that empowers people who might otherwise struggle with traditional yard equipment.

The user-friendly design extends to its features. The 4-position manual height adjustment lever is simple to operate, allowing you to select cutting heights from a low 0.6 inches for a golf-course look up to 2.0 inches for a more standard lawn. The included 11.9-gallon collection bag is another major convenience. It attaches and detaches easily and does an admirable job of collecting clippings, saving you the follow-up task of raking. While the mower is mostly plastic, the ergonomic handles and intuitive controls make for a pleasant user experience. If you’re tired of fighting with your equipment, the sheer simplicity and ease of the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ower make it a joy to use.

What Other Users Are Saying

Across the board, user sentiment for the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ower is remarkably positive, with many expressing surprise at its capabilities. A common refrain, summarized by one user, is, “I am still so amazed at how good of a job this little mower does.” Many echo our findings on its impressive power, with one reviewer stating it “blew my mind on cordless mowers” and has held its charge well even after a full year of “using and abusing” it. The lightweight design and ease of assembly are frequently cited as major benefits, making it accessible to a wide range of users.

However, the feedback isn’t universally perfect. The most common criticism revolves around build quality and quality control. Several users received units with issues straight out of the box, such as incorrectly assembled height adjustment linkages or jammed back wheels. One user noted their wheel fell off after a dozen uses. These instances, while seemingly in the minority, suggest that manufacturing consistency can be a concern. Another pointed criticism is its plastic construction, which some feel is “flimsy” and not built for the long haul. One disappointed user experienced a “loud annoying clanking sound” on its very first use, highlighting a potential for mechanical failure. These negative reviews serve as an important reminder that while the mower performs exceptionally well for many, it is an affordable, lightweight machine, and some trade-offs in durability are to be expected compared to pricier, all-metal mowers.

The YARDMAX represents the traditional gas-powered alternative. Its primary advantages are raw power and a wider 21-inch cutting deck. Powered by a 170cc engine, it will muscle through the tallest, thickest grass without hesitation, making it suitable for larger yards or properties that are mowed less frequently. However, it comes with all the classic drawbacks: it’s loud, heavy, requires gas and oil, and produces emissions. Someone would prefer the YARDMAX if they have a large lawn (over 1/3 acre), deal with very tough cutting conditions, and prioritize brute force and cutting speed over noise, weight, and environmental concerns.

The BLACK+DECKER MM2000 is a corded electric mower, offering a middle ground. It provides the quiet, zero-emission benefits of electric power but with the guarantee of unlimited runtime, as long as you’re within reach of an outlet. Its 20-inch deck is wider than the Sun Joe’s, allowing for faster mowing. The major drawback is the cord itself, which can be cumbersome to manage and limits your range. A homeowner might choose this model if they have a small, simple, and open yard where managing a cord isn’t a major hassle, and they want to avoid the finite runtime of a battery without resorting to gasoline.

The WORX Nitro represents the high end of the cordless electric market. It’s a significant step up in both features and price. It boasts a more powerful 40V system, a wider 21-inch deck, and a self-propelled drive system that makes mowing hilly or large yards effortless. It’s designed to be a true gas replacement for larger properties. A user would opt for the WORX if they want the absolute best in cordless technology, have a larger or sloped yard where the self-propelled feature is a necessity, and have a budget that accommodates a premium-tier product. It offers more power and convenience than the Sun Joe, but at a substantially higher cost.

The Final Verdict: A Niche Product That Absolutely Excels

After extensive testing and analysis, our conclusion is clear: the Sun Joe 15” Cordless Push Reel Lawn Mower is a fantastic machine for its intended audience. It is not trying to be a heavy-duty brush hog for clearing an overgrown field. Instead, it is a thoughtfully designed, lightweight, and surprisingly capable mower for homeowners with small to medium-sized lawns who are ready to break free from the noise, fumes, and maintenance of gas engines. Its precision reel cut leaves lawns looking healthier, its battery provides ample runtime for most suburban lots, and its user-friendly design makes lawn care less of a chore.

While we acknowledge the valid concerns about its plastic construction and isolated quality control issues, the overwhelming user satisfaction and our own positive experience suggest these are exceptions rather than the rule. For the price, it delivers exceptional value and a mowing experience that is quiet, clean, and genuinely pleasant. If you have a quarter-acre or less and you value convenience and a pristine cut over raw power, this mower is not just a good choice; it’s a brilliant one.
